    According to our (Global Info Research) latest study, the global Automotive Silent Chain market size was valued at US$ 611 million in 2025 and is forecast to a readjusted size of US$ 762 million by 2032 with a CAGR of 3.3% during review period.
    In 2025, global Automotive Silent Chain sales reached approximately 54,015 K Units with an average global market price of around 11 USD per Unit.
    Automotive Silent Chain refers to a precision inverted-tooth chain used in vehicle powertrain and drivetrain systems. It is typically built from multiple toothed link plates, pins or rocker joints, and guide plates, transmitting torque and synchronizing speed through progressive meshing between chain teeth and sprocket teeth. Compared with conventional roller chains, automotive silent chains are designed for lower noise, reduced vibration, high-speed stability, wear resistance, compact packaging, and long service life. Major applications include engine timing systems, balance shaft drives, oil pump drives, transmission chain drives, transfer case drives, and selected P2/P3/P4 hybrid chain-drive architectures. Public materials from leading manufacturers indicate that automotive timing chain systems are evolving toward lower friction, lower noise, lighter weight, smaller pitch, and higher system integration.
    Automotive silent chains are typically produced under a model of OEM nomination, Tier-1 system supply, and large-scale precision chain manufacturing. Product development is closely linked with engine, transmission, transfer case, or hybrid drive programs, resulting in long validation cycles and high qualification barriers. The manufacturing process includes alloy steel sourcing, precision stamping, heat treatment, surface finishing, pin or rocker-joint machining, link-plate assembly, pre-stretching, fatigue and wear testing, NVH validation, and traceability control. A reasonable industry gross margin range is approximately 20%–35%: mature high-volume timing chains and mid-range drive chains may fall around 20%–28%, while compact low-noise chains, high-efficiency hybrid or transfer case chains, and chain systems bundled with sprockets, guides, and tensioners may reach around 28%–35%. Low-end replacement or contract-manufacturing products are usually below this range. Upstream inputs include specialty alloy steel, tooling, stamping equipment, heat treatment, and coating materials; the midstream consists of chain manufacturers and system integrators; downstream customers include engine makers, transmission suppliers, OEMs, and the automotive aftermarket.
    Market Development Opportunities & Main Driving Factors
    The opportunity for automotive silent chains does not come only from the existing internal-combustion vehicle base; it increasingly comes from the long-term upgrade of efficient engines, hybrid powertrains, and low-noise drivetrain systems. Electrification is advancing rapidly, but electric cars accounted for about 25% of global car sales in 2025, meaning that a large share of new vehicles still relied on combustion engines, hybrid engines, or mechanically driven powertrains. In China, vehicle production and sales both exceeded 34 million units in 2025, while NEV production and sales exceeded 16 million units; the growth of plug-in hybrid and extended-range vehicles continues to preserve demand for timing chains, oil pump chains, and balance shaft chains. For OEMs, silent chains create value in three main areas: supporting high-speed, low-friction, long-life operation in downsized turbocharged, GDI, and hybrid-dedicated engines; improving perceived vehicle quality as cabin quietness becomes a brand differentiator; and enabling flexible, efficient, low-noise, cost-effective layouts in P2/P3/P4 hybrids, transmissions, and transfer cases. BorgWarner’s public materials show that HY-VO inverted-tooth silent chains are applied in transfer cases, transmissions, and hybrid drive architectures, indicating that silent chains are moving beyond traditional timing applications into broader powertrain efficiency systems.
    Market Challenges, Risks & Restraints
    The largest uncertainty is the long-term substitution effect of battery electric vehicles on engine timing chain demand. As BEV penetration rises, incremental demand for traditional engine chains will be constrained, and suppliers must extend their capabilities into hybrid chain drives, transfer case chains, transmission chains, and integrated systems to avoid dependence on a declining single product line. Second, OEM cost pressure remains intense. Although chain value per vehicle is not high, platform-based sourcing, annual price reductions, localization, and dual-supplier strategies can compress margins. Third, silent chains are not simple metal parts; they are safety- and durability-critical components that depend on steel consistency, heat treatment stability, tooth-profile design, surface strengthening, fatigue life, and NVH validation databases. Without long-term bench testing and vehicle platform experience, it is difficult for new entrants to qualify for global OEM programs. Fourth, the aftermarket is less elastic than tires or brake pads because timing chains are generally designed for engine-life durability. Competition will therefore shift from “who can manufacture chains” to “who can participate in early platform design, provide system solutions, and assume full quality responsibility.”
    Downstream Demand Trends
    Downstream demand will become structurally differentiated. Incremental demand from pure internal-combustion vehicles is likely to stabilize or decline, while hybrids, extended-range vehicles, fuel-efficient engines, four-wheel-drive transfer cases, and high-efficiency transmissions will continue to support a long-cycle market. China, India, and Southeast Asia are expected to drive localization and regional supply of mid- to high-end chains as vehicle parc and domestic-brand production expand. Europe, Japan, and North America will place greater emphasis on low noise, low friction, long service life, and emissions compliance. In terms of product evolution, compact-pitch silent chains, low-friction joints, optimized sprocket tooth profiles, lightweight guides, fast-response tensioners, and integrated chain-drive systems will become key selling points. For downstream OEMs, automotive silent chains are no longer just small internal engine parts; they are hidden critical components that affect fuel economy, emissions, NVH, reliability, and perceived vehicle quality. Suppliers with global validation capability, materials and heat-treatment know-how, and system co-development experience are better positioned to win platform-level orders in the next wave of hybridization and high-efficiency powertrain upgrades.
